Lignocellulose deconstruction using glyceline and a chelator-mediated Fenton system

Non-edible plant biomass (lignocellulose) is a valuable precursor for liquid biofuels, through the processes of pretreatment and saccharification followed by fermentation into products such as ethanol or butanol.
